Senate debates

Tuesday, 16 September 2008

Age Pension

3:38 pm

Photo of Bob BrownBob Brown (Tasmania, Australian Greens) Share this | | Hansard source

I move:

That the Senate—
(a)
gives considered support to legislation for an increase in pensions, in particular an immediate rise of $30 per week for single age pensions; and
(b)
calls on the Government to act on this immediately.

Question agreed to.

I move:

That the Senate calls on the Prime Minister (Mr Rudd), the Deputy Prime Minister (Ms Gillard), the Treasurer (Mr Swan), the Minister for Health and Ageing (Ms Roxon) and the Minister for Finance and Deregulation (Mr Tanner), who have all publicly stated that they could not live on the single age pension, to explain why they will not immediately increase the single age pension by $30 per week.

Question agreed to.
